The X-Wing series, perhaps my favorite "guilty pleasure", the same way that, what, "Batman" oder "Spiderman" comics are to other adults. Now, this first book, I didn't like as much as the later parts of the series; mainly, because the novel still feels like the author is experimenting with different directions. Overall, though, a solid introduction to the universe outside of the flagship novels; it's good to have new characters whose stories you can't quite predict.
